Floraine's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Divide Floraine's SSA record in two at 1927 and the more recent half accounts for 52% of all births, the earlier half the remaining 48%, a genuinely balanced usage pattern. Its calmest year was 1918, with only 5 births recorded -- set against the 1923 peak of 10, that's the full swing in one name's fortunes.

Floraine by decade
1920s is the heaviest window (58 births, 61% of the file).
1920s was Floraine's strongest decade.
58 babies received the name during that ten-year window, about 61% of all-time use.
